Canadian dual citizenship is recognized and allowed under the Citizenship Act, effective February 15, 1997. Each day you spent in Canada as a temporary resident or protected person before becoming a permanent resident may count as a half day, with a maximum of 365 days contributing to your physical presence requirements for the citizenship application.

Home / Entering the U.S. / First Nations and Native Americans The Jay Treaty, signed in 1794 between Great Britain and the United States, provides that American Indians may travel freely across the international boundary.
